+This file is caller.def, from which is created caller.c. It implements the
+builtin "caller" in Bash.

+$PRODUCES caller.c
+
+$BUILTIN caller
+$FUNCTION caller_builtin
+$DEPENDS_ON DEBUGGER
+$SHORT_DOC caller [expr]
+Return the context of the current subroutine call.
+
+Without EXPR, returns "$line $filename". With EXPR, returns
+"$line $subroutine $filename"; this extra information can be used to
+provide a stack trace.
+
+The value of EXPR indicates how many call frames to go back before the
+current one; the top frame is frame 0.
+
+Exit Status:
+Returns 0 unless the shell is not executing a shell function or EXPR
+is invalid.
+$END

+int
+caller_builtin (list)
+ WORD_LIST *list;
+{
+#if !defined (ARRAY_VARS)
+ printf ("1 NULL\n");
+ return (EXECUTION_FAILURE);
+#else
+ SHELL_VAR *funcname_v, *bash_source_v, *bash_lineno_v;
+ ARRAY *funcname_a, *bash_source_a, *bash_lineno_a;
+ char *funcname_s, *source_s, *lineno_s;
+ intmax_t num;
+
+ GET_ARRAY_FROM_VAR ("FUNCNAME", funcname_v, funcname_a);
+ GET_ARRAY_FROM_VAR ("BASH_SOURCE", bash_source_v, bash_source_a);
+ GET_ARRAY_FROM_VAR ("BASH_LINENO", bash_lineno_v, bash_lineno_a);
+
+ if (bash_lineno_a == 0 || array_empty (bash_lineno_a))
+ return (EXECUTION_FAILURE);
+
+ if (bash_source_a == 0 || array_empty (bash_source_a))
+ return (EXECUTION_FAILURE);
+
+ if (no_options (list))
+ return (EX_USAGE);
+ list = loptend; /* skip over possible `--' */
+
+ /* If there is no argument list, then give short form: line filename. */
+ if (list == 0)
+ {
+ lineno_s = array_reference (bash_lineno_a, 0);
+ source_s = array_reference (bash_source_a, 1);
+ printf("%s %s\n", lineno_s ? lineno_s : "NULL", source_s ? source_s : "NULL");
+ return (EXECUTION_SUCCESS);
+ }
+
+ if (funcname_a == 0 || array_empty (funcname_a))
+ return (EXECUTION_FAILURE);
+
+ if (legal_number (list->word->word, &num))
+ {
+ lineno_s = array_reference (bash_lineno_a, num);
+ source_s = array_reference (bash_source_a, num+1);
+ funcname_s = array_reference (funcname_a, num+1);
+
+ if (lineno_s == NULL|| source_s == NULL || funcname_s == NULL)
+ return (EXECUTION_FAILURE);
+
+ printf("%s %s %s\n", lineno_s, funcname_s, source_s);
+ }
+ else
+ {
+ sh_invalidnum (list->word->word);
+ builtin_usage ();
+ return (EXECUTION_FAILURE);
+ }
+
+ return (EXECUTION_SUCCESS);
+#endif
+}
